Scofield Hits “Trifecta” in DeSoto Win

By Rick Anges



Bradenton Fl. - The first hot steamy night of the season
greeted the fans and participants of the “South’s
Fastest Short Track” as a full card of racing action
was on the card.

Three classes were on the grid for qualifying; The
Hoosier Cup All American Challenge Series Super Late
Models, The Gulf Coast Modifieds, and the Modified
Minis for their 50 lap shoot out.

With track temperatures over 100 degrees the racers
and crews were having a hard time figuring out what it
would take to make their cars stick the slippery
surface.

In the All American Challenge Series twenty one cars
took time and it was “Big Daddy” Dave Pletcher nabbing
his second fast time of the season with Robert
“ShowTime” Yoho putting the pony’s to the track with
second fast time. Third was Scot Walters in the David
Wilson ride. The “Rocketman” Wayne Jefferson leading
the points coming into the nights racing action was
fourth fast and fifth Billy Bigley Jr.

In Gulf Coast Action it was John Sarppraicone Jr.
beating out the clock for the fast qualifier award,
second was Jefferson, third Ralph Bowman, fourth Sean
McLaughlin and fifth Danny Partelo.

Dustin Perez was fast for the Mod Mini shootout
followed by Chris Thornton, Chris Zimmerman, Rick
Partridge and Matt Watts over the twenty-car field.

All American Challenge Series

Four was the roll of the die putting Walters and
Jefferson on the front row for the 125-lap feature
race. Walters slid up into the top spot with Yoho
eventually getting by Jefferson for second.

Walters had a fast car but picked up a push just past
the twenty lap mark but held on to the lead with Yoho
playing bumper tag with the former Slim Jim and
Craftsman truck racer. Pletcher was also able to get
by Jefferson and was running a solid third place until
the car just got to much to handle and he took it into
the pits ending up with a twelfth place finish.

Back farther in pack the Jeff Scofield who was looking
for his third win in a row at DeSoto had his problems
early getting damage on the front of his car on the
initial start of the race.

The damage didn’t seem to hinder the two-time AACS
champion as he and Steve Dorer went door handle to
door handle swapping paint for almost sixty laps
before he was able to get by and make his charge to
the front.

Yoho would eventually take it in a little to hot
getting into Walters. He would be sent to the rear of
the field for bringing out the yellow.

Walters would continue to lead until an apparent
suspension problem would end his evening. Walters
would end up with a seventeenth place finish on
attrition filled evening.

On his way back up through the field Yoho would get
under Dorer late in the race, they would touch in turn
two sending Dorer around. Being determined that it was
a racing incident both drivers would get their spots
back but Dorer pulled off the speedway finishing
fourteenth.

Scofield eventually finished his trek to the front
taking over the top spot and cruising to his third win
in a row and moving up to second in the points. Billy
Bigley Jr. would run second again for the second time
to Scofield. Yoho came back to finish third, fourth
went to David Pollen Jr. who not only came out of the
race in one piece but also took over the points lead
by a mere five points over Scofield. Rounding out the
top five was Richie Anderson.

Gulf Coast Modifieds
The “Rocketman” Wayne Jefferson showed his dominance
in the Modified at DeSoto as he roared to the win in
the 50 lap Gulf Coast Modified event. Second went to
Fast qualifier John Sarppraicone Jr.; third was Sean
McLaughlin, fourth Ralph Bowman and fifth point’s
leader Robbie Cooper.
